Popchips Ridges

            Well, it’s that time of year again.  Football is in full swing, and out comes the game day food.  It doesn’t matter whether you are watching your university alma mater or an NFL team, there always seems to be food around to munch on.  While shopping recently, I came across a new potato chip to crunch.  It was Popchips Ridges. 
I know we are all supposed to be aware of portion control, but sometimes you have to wonder how the Nutrition Facts label can state that only 6 crackers or 11 chips are the portion amount.  That seems hardly worth the effort to open the bag or the box to eat them.  I am happy to report that the Popchips Ridges flavor I ate (Chili Cheese) had 28 grams, or about 21 chips, to a portion.  That is a great amount.  I also found the Popchip Ridges to be delicious, and I will say right here, I exceeded my portion control amount along with wishing I had some guacamole to go with them.
Popchips Ridges come in four additional flavors: Buffalo Ranch, Cheddar & Sour Cream, Tangy Barbeque, and Perfectly Salted.  All are gluten-free.
I hope you get a change to try Popchips Ridges.  I found them at Woodman’s, but check either the chip or the natural foods aisles at other stores in your area.
